本文整理汇总了PHP中Tool::getCountTable方法的典型用法代码示例。如果您正苦于以下问题:PHP Tool::getCountTable方法的具体用法?PHP Tool::getCountTable怎么用?PHP Tool::getCountTable使用的例子?那么,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类Tool
的用法示例。
在下文中一共展示了Tool::getCountTable方法的13个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的PHP代码示例。
示例1: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des TVA";
require_once $path . '/model/TvaMan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('tva');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$orderBy = $_REQUEST['orderby'];
$resAllTva = TvaManager::getTvaL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llTva = TvaManager::getTvaL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例2: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des utilisateurs";
require_once $path . '/model/Utilisateur.php';
require_once $path . '/model/UtilisateurMan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('utilisateur');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$orderBy = $_REQUEST['orderby'];
$resAllUtilisateurs = UtilisateurManager::getUtilisateurL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llUtilisateurs = UtilisateurManager::getUtilisateurL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例3: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des pays";
require_once $path . '/model/Pays.php';
require_once $path . '/model/PaysMan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('pays');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$resAllPays = PaysManager::getAllPaysL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llPays = PaysManager::getAllPaysL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例4: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des droits de douane";
require_once $path . '/model/DroitDouaneMan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('droit_douane');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$resAllDd = DroitDouaneManager::getDroitsDouanesL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llDd = DroitDouaneManager::getDroitsDouanesL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例5: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des fiches articles";
require_once $path . '/model/FicheArticleMan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('fiche_article');
//Si un champs de tri est défini on exécute la requète avec tri
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
$sort = $_REQUEST['tri'];
$resFiartList = FicheArticleManager::getFichesArticlesL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resFiartList = FicheArticleManager::getFichesArticlesL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例6: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des gammes";
require_once $path . '/model/Gamme.php';
require_once $path . '/model/GammeMan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('gamme');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
$sort = $_REQUEST['tri'];
$resAllGa = GammeManager::getGammesL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llGa = GammeManager::getGammesL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例7:
require_once $path . '/model/Tva.php';
require_once $path . '/model/TvaManager.php';
require_once $path . '/model/DroitDouane.php';
require_once $path . '/model/DroitDouaneManager.php';
require_once $path . '/model/FicheArticle.php';
require_once $path . '/model/FicheArticleManager.php';
require_once $path . '/model/ModeConservation.php';
require_once $path . '/model/ModeConservationManager.php';
require_once $path . '/model/DureeConservation.php';
require_once $path . '/model/DureeConservationManager.php';
require_once $path . '/model/PrixVente.php';
require_once $path . '/model/PrixVenteManager.php';
require_once $path . '/model/Lot.php';
require_once $path . '/model/LotManager.php';
require_once $path . '/model/BeLigneManager.php';
$iTotal = Tool::getCountTable('reference');
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$orderBy = $_REQUEST['orderby'];
$toRef = ReferenceManager::getReferencesL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$toRef = ReferenceManager::getReferencesLim($rowStart, $nbRow);
}
//Initialisation du tableau contenant toutes les informations
if (is_array($toRef)) {
//on initialise les tableau
$resAllRefs = [];
$resAllFiArts = [];
$resAllPves = [];
示例8: catch
<?php
/**
* Sous controleur liste des bons de sortie et des bons de retour
*/
try {
require_once $path . '/model/Bon.php';
require_once $path . '/model/BonManager.php';
require_once $path . '/model/DocLibelleManager.php';
//On récupère le nombre d'enregistrement total pour la pagination
$iTotal = Tool::getCountTable('bon');
//Si orderby est définis alors tri l'est forcément.
//Si c'est le cas on les utilise en paramètres dans notre manager
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$sort = $_REQUEST['tri'];
$orderBy = $_REQUEST['orderby'];
$resAllBon = BonManager::getBonsL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llBon = BonManager::getBonsLim($rowStart, $nbRow);
}
//On récupère tout les libéllés des Bons pour les associés dans la colonne
$toDocLbl = DocLibelleManager::getAllDocsLibelles();
} catch (MySQLException $e) {
switch ($resEr[0]) {
default:
$msg = "<p class='erreur'> " . date('H:i:s') . " Impossible d'afficher la liste. Code :" . $resEr[0] . " Message : {$resEr['1']}" . "</p>";
break;
}
Tool::addMsg($msg);
}
示例9: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
$sPageTitle = "Liste des modes de conservation";
//Si la modification ne se fait pas le manager léve un exception
try {
require_once $path . '/model/ModeConservationMan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('mode_conservation');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$resAllMc = ModeConservationManager::getModeConservationL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llMc = ModeConservationManager::getModeConservationL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
//Message pour l'erreur
$msg = '<p class=\'erreur\'> ' . date('H:i:s') . '' . $resEr . '</p>';
}
} else {
echo 'Le silence est d\'or';
}
示例10: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des durées de conservation";
require_once $path . '/model/DureeConservation.php';
require_once $path . '/model/DureeConservationMan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('duree_conservation');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$resAllDc = DureeConservationManager::getDureesConservationsL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llDc = DureeConservationManager::getDureesConservationsL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例11: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
require_once $path . '/model/Compte.php';
require_once $path . '/model/CompteMan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('compte');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
$sort = $_REQUEST['tri'];
$resAllCpt = CompteManager::getComptesL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llCpt = CompteManager::getComptesL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
switch ($resEr[0]) {
default:
$msg = "<p class='erreur'> " . date('H:i:s') . " Impossible d'afficher la liste. Code :" . $resEr[0] . " Message : {$resEr['1']}" . "</p>";
break;
}
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例12: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des nutritions";
require_once $path . '/model/Nutrition.php';
require_once $path . '/model/NutritionMan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('nutrition');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
if (isset($_REQUEST['tri']) && $_REQUEST['tri'] != '') {
$sort = $_REQUEST['tri'];
}
$resAllNut = NutritionManager::getNutritionsL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llNut = NutritionManager::getNutritionsL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}
示例13: catch
<?php
//Contrôle si la connection de l'utilisateur est valide
//Le 'group' permet de choisir si l'utilisateur à accés à la page
if (isset($_SESSION['group']) && $_SESSION['group'] >= 0) {
try {
$sPageTitle = "Liste des inventaires";
require_once $path . '/model/InventaireManager.php';
//Compte le nombre d'enregistrements de la table pour l'affichage par page
$iTotal = Tool::getCountTable('inventaire');
//On regarde si orderby est définie pour appeler la méthode de trie dans ce cas
if (isset($_REQUEST['orderby']) && $_REQUEST['orderby'] != '') {
$orderBy = $_REQUEST['orderby'];
$sort = $_REQUEST['tri'];
$resAllInventaire = InventaireManager::getInventairesLim($rowStart, $nbRow, $orderBy, $sort);
} else {
$resAllInventaire = InventaireManager::getInventairesLim($rowStart, $nbRow);
}
} catch (MySQLException $e) {
$msg = $resEr[1];
Tool::addMsg($msg);
}
} else {
echo 'Le silence est d\'or';
}